A small collection of three silver wine labels,

comprising: a Victorian Scottish label, by Hamilton Crichton and Co, Edinburgh circa 1880, shield form, applied pierced thistle pediment, incised 'SCOTCH WHISKY', length 7.5cm, plus one of thistle form, by Lawrence Emanuel, Birmingham 1912, engraved 'WHISKEY', and one pierced 'IRISH', Sheffield 1912, approx. weight 1.8oz.
